Types of Memory

Memory can be broadly classified into two types:

  1. Short-Term Memory (STM): This is the temporary storage of information for a few seconds or minutes. It's like a fleeting memory notepad that holds readily accessible information, such as a phone number you're dialing or a grocery list.

  2. Long-Term Memory (LTM): This is the permanent storage of information that can last for months, years, or even a lifetime. LTM consists of two main types:

    • Declarative Memory: This encompasses factual knowledge, such as remembering dates, names, places, and events.
    • Procedural Memory: This involves learned skills and procedural knowledge, such as playing a musical instrument or riding a bicycle.

Mechanisms of Memory

Memory formation involves a complex interplay of three key stages:

  1. Encoding: This is the process of transforming sensory information into a form that can be stored in memory. It can be visual, auditory, semantic, or episodic.

  3. Retrieval: This is the process of accessing and recollecting stored memories. It involves recognizing patterns and activating the neural connections associated with the target memory.

Strategies for Improving Memory

Harnessing the power of memory requires conscious effort and strategic implementation. Here are some proven techniques to enhance your memory:

  1. Spaced Repetition: This involves reviewing the material at increasing intervals. It strengthens the neural pathways associated with the memory, making it more resistant to forgetting.

  2. Elaboration: Connecting new information to existing knowledge or personal experiences helps create meaningful associations that aid memory recall.

  3. Chunking: Breaking down large amounts of information into smaller, manageable chunks makes it easier for the brain to process and store.

  4. Mnemonics: Using memory aids, such as acronyms, rhymes, or mental images, can improve memorization and retrieval.

Common Mistakes to Avoid

Falling into certain memory-hindering traps can sabotage your efforts:

  1. Overloading Memory: Trying to cram too much information into your memory at once can lead to forgetting. Break it down into manageable chunks and pace yourself.

  2. Ignoring Retrieval: Reviewing and actively recalling stored memories is essential for maintaining them. Passive reading or listening alone is not enough.

  3. Neglecting Sleep: Sleep plays a critical role in memory consolidation. Aim for 7-9 hours of quality sleep each night.

  4. Stress and Anxiety: Chronic stress and anxiety can impair memory formation and retrieval. Engage in stress-reducing activities, such as exercise or meditation.

Tables

Table 1: Memory Capacity and Duration

Memory Type Capacity Duration
Iconic Memory Very large Less than 1 second
Echoic Memory Very large Less than 3 seconds
Short-Term Memory 5-9 items 15-30 seconds
Long-Term Memory Unlimited Potentially lifelong
